I have two folders which have different folders inside. Say you want to compare all the filenames of folder a with all the filenames of folder b. Meld allows users to compare two or three different folders for differences. How to compare two files in linux and find the differences. But it works strangely it seems to me it shows that.
What is the difference between a directory and a folder. Diff files present in two different directories stack overflow. Windows users should download the msi, or for older releases, check out the. Winmerge is an open source differencing and merging tool for windows.
Treecompare is a simple utility which can be used to compare data between two folders. A good way to do this comparison is to use find with md5sum, then a diff example. How to compare two text files in the linux terminal. The simplest form of the diff commandis as follows. Other than copying files, we can use robocopy to just compare the contents of two folders recursively and log the differences without copying anything, like a dry run. A way to remember the difference between the two is when viewing files and folders in windows, they have pictures. Diff will output the parts of the files where they are different.
When i do diff, it only compares the diectoires but it doesnt check inside. Folders are normally bigger is size as they hold many files and other folders. Im looking for commandline tool, but if you know any gui tools please share the knowledge. Comparing the contents of two directories ask ubuntu. It compares the folders and displays the differences between those folders. Changes made in thunderbird are mirrored on the server, and changes on the server are mirrored to thunderbird. Diffchecker online diff tool to compare text to find the. Folder comparison software basically shows you the difference between two selected folders. My websites files are synced to an external hard drive e.
Diff is simple and easy to use, it comes preinstalled on most linux distributions. How to compare two directories including sub directories for. How to find difference between two directories using diff. You can quickly compare entire drives and folders, checking just file sizes and modified dates. These folders are under svn control but id prefer git styled diff file like one shown here i tried git diff but it seems not to work that way for web folders. Winmerge can compare both folders and files, presenting differences in a visual. Enter the contents of two files and click find difference. When you compare two computer files on linux, the difference between their. Then, you can use git status or git diff to see the differences. It compares files line by line and outputs the difference between them. The long explanation is that the traditional computer terms previously had been a directory and sometimes a catalog or index. I need to find the differences between two folders and their subfoldersthats it. How to compare files and folders in windows 10 youtube. Apart from folder comparison, these software even allow you to compare files and directories on your system.
In unix, the simple diff tells me which row and column, the comp command in windows works if i have something like abd. You can filter the results to view only the differences or the matches. If you keep that in mind youll find it easier to understand the output from diff. Hi, i am trying to write a script under ksh to list all the differences between two directories. Is there any easy to use tool to check that or do i have to write complicated bash script for that. Diffchecker is a diff tool to compare text differences between two text files. Doubleclick the downloaded installer file to open it. Desktop application to compare text differences between two files windows, mac, linux trembaczdiffchecker.
Foldermatch file and folder comparison and synchronization. How to compare the contents of two folders and synchronize. The software you will need download is winmerge, from. For the purpose of illustration, lets check if these two folders are identical. A good way to do this comparison is to use find with md5sum, then a diff. On the other hand, if you are one of those diy users than linux fits to your needs. How to compare the content of two or more directories. Here are the 7 key differences between windows and linux. As a linux system administrator, there are many different ways to transfer files, securely or not, between two different hosts during your day job, you may be asked to perform some big transfers between two distant servers you may have to backup an entire database on a secure share drive, or you may simply want to get a remote file to your system as a consequence.
But if you have an external tool which does support that feature, you can use that instead. I changed this to check only the name, date and size, which speeded up the process and was sufficient for my needs. The application comes useful when finding out differences is confounding or impossible. May 20, 2007 whenever you need to find the differences between two files you should use diff. You should see the contents of one folder on the left, and the other folder on the right. Use find to list all the files in the directory then calculate the md5 hash for each file and pipe it sorted by filename to a file.
I am looking for the command that would give me the difference between those two parent folders. In a command line, files and folders have no pictures. If you want to include subfolders, click to select the include subdirectories check box. In the process, it ignores the comments or purely formatting changes. Compare files and folders with ultracompare ultraedit. Not just difference of files that are contained in one folder and not in the other, but also difference in files contents. But if a user wants to zoom in and compare files contained in these folders, meld gives you the ability to do so and launch file comparisons between files contained in different folders or in the same folder. Find differences between folders and files recursively written by guillermo garron date. The difference between imap and pop3 thunderbird help.
New incoming messages are in a mailbox inbox on the server, which thunderbird downloads to store on your computer, and thunderbird immediately removes from the server. Compare the contents of two folders with the diff command. So how to do the same thing with one command on linux. How to find difference between two directories using diff and. Strictly speaking, there is a difference between a directory which is a file system concept, and the graphical user interface metaphor that is used to represent it a folder. Im wondering if there is a command that ive overlooked that may be able to search for write folder names to an output file which ideally. How to compare the content of two or more directories automatically. The image shows an example of files and folders in windows and the command line. Use sy status to show differences sy up to upoload differences sy down to download differences syncany. Powerful 2way or 3way file compare and folder compare, folder sync, excel file compare, and a lot more.
This video will show you how to compare files and folders on windows 10. To view the actual file differences, click the line that you want in the windiff. The information in the right pane indicates the differences between the two folders. It happens quite a while that we come across two sets of files, which are seemingly identical but in real have subtle differences. Compare two folders to find file size, modification time. Or, you can thoroughly compare every file bytebybyte. To start, here are two simple python files that i will compare. One of the innovative features of this tool is that it can perform language and structured comparison. Diffchecker is an online diff tool to compare text to find the difference between two text files. Find differences between folders and files recursively. You can check out the manual entry for diff to easily use it. Diffchecker desktop run diffchecker offline, on your computer, with more features.
Adail juniors nice answer might have an issue in time execution if you have hundreds of thousands of files. Once you enter this commandchanging folder1 and folder2 to the folders you want to compare, of coursethe terminal will spit out a list of differences between them. So i need a list of everything that is different between the two folders and all subfolders and the files in them of course one minor annoyance one folder the file names are all in caps and the other is not. The builtin tools supplied with tortoisesvn do not support viewing differences between directory hierarchies.
Diff is a linuxunix command to compare two files and show the differences on a linux ubuntu systems. Shallow and recursive comparison of two, three file or two directories. The app can even find differences based on the checksum of files, but this requires an inapp purchase. Makes it simple to view differences in content between folders. The boot process, or to be more accurate the init command, will decide the runlevel to select in the example above its 4 and from that will decide the rc. Hello again, a little while back i got help with creating a command to search all directories and sub directories for files from daystart of day x. However, there are times when i am at the linux command line and need to compare two files. I like to start with the original unix commandline tool that shows you the difference between two computer files. Foldermatch is a program that compares two folders, displaying the differences in a sidebyside layout. Nevertheless syncany is in alpha status as in 2016. By default, the program checks every byte of every file. One of the more subtle differences between linux and windows is the way the respective oss deal with files. The diff command compares two files and produces a list of the differences between the two.
The command used in linux to show the differences between two files is called the diff command. Meld is packaged for most linuxunix distributions, including fedora, ubuntu. Compare folders is a straightforward and versatile macos application that is capable of comparing 2 folders by content, filtering the results and displaying the difference in a 2pane window. Ultracompares powerful merge options allow you to merge selected content before or after the current block, accept allmerge all changes, and perform singlelineonly merges. In this blog post i will show how to compare files at the command line and with the emacs and vim editors. In order to turn on recursive compare, you need to be in folder mode. It provides two and threeway comparison of both files and directories, and has. Depending on the size of your monitor and screen resolution, you may have to reposition the windows a bit to get all. Marco fioretti suggests some ways in linux to automatically compare the contents of multiple directories in order to find missing, duplicate. I tried using the comp command like it mentioned, but if i have two files, one with data like abcd and the other with data abcde, it just says the files are of different sizes. Both tools are for advanced usage and a simple diff rq fodera folderb does the job.
Use find to list all the files in the directory then calculate the. Winmerge can compare both folders and files, presenting differences in a visual text. With rsync, unison and syncany you can automate tasks, share folders like dropbox and sync them over the. Namely, to compare the contents of those 2 folders and all their subfolders, if you want, to tell you whether the contents are identical or not. One dir has one extra file and one file has been changed. Folder compare gives you the ability to merge copy different and missing files between your compared folders all at once or on a filebyfile basis. Here, are 5 free software to compare folders on your computer. In microsoft windows, files are stored in folders on different data drives like c. What is the difference between a folder and a directory. Indicates there are differences between the contents of the subdirectory in the main directories. This will output a recursive diff that ignore spaces, with a unified context. Name diff find differences between two files synopsis diff options fromfile tofile description in the simplest case, diff compares the contents of the two files fromfile and tofile. Need to find the differences between two folders and their. I have two identical folders, but the are not identicalfor example java installation dir.
A file name of stands for text read from the standard input. Lets say you have two folders which are supposed to have the same information each one of them, but dont really know. The most basic difference between a file and a folder is that while files store data, whether text, music or film, folders store files and other files. Compare files and folders with ultracompare for linux. After the program installs, run it and hit the folder. For this solution, you may want to do a backup first. Click and hold the menu bar at the top of the window, then drag it over to the left side of the screen. But, in linux, files are ordered in a tree structure starting with the root directory this root directory can be considered as the start of the file system, and it further branches out various other subdirectories. Folders are often depicted with icons which visually resemble physical file folders. Quickly compare two windows folders and their contents.
672 882 76 955 354 732 1520 445 236 1178 456 1055 275 276 1272 551 1537 808 223 1019 1493 195 442 1218 581 1571 1085 151 1134 1297 450 890 1002 711 1120 669 554 193 211 1380 1105 551 114 484 290